A most beguiling blue, I can imagine it would be quite lovely ground, but in this case, I like it just as it is. Set into 800 silver, this Austro-Hungarian ring dates to about 1890. Typical of the style, it is quite elaborately hand crafted and set with 9 bright blue, probably Persian, turquoise gems. The stones show very little matrix, a few have the green that some turquoise turns from age and wear. The 8 round stones measure 2.5 mm across and the larger center stone measures 6x4 mm, this ring is unmarked and tests as between 800-830 silver. The face of this ring measures 18 mm from north to south and 17.5 mm across, it sits 7 mm off the finger and narrows to 3 mm wide at the back of the band. This size 6.5 ring weighs 4.8 grams.
